比特币(BTC)作为全球首个去中心化数字货币,其网络的安全、稳定与高效运行离不开无数节点用户运行的客户端软件,BTC客户端,如广为人知的Bitcoin Core,是用户与比特币网络交互的桥梁,负责验证交易、维护区块链数据、管理钱包等核心功能,及时进行BTC客户端升级,对于每一个比特币用户乃至整个网络生态而言,都至关重要。

为何BTC客户端升级势在必行?

BTC客户端的升级并非可有可无的选项,而是基于多方面考量的必要举措:

  1. 安全漏洞修复:随着技术的发展和安全研究的深入,任何软件都可能被发现潜在的安全漏洞,比特币客户端的开发团队会持续监控并响应这些安全问题,通过升级版本修复可能被利用的漏洞,保护用户的私钥和资产安全,防止恶意攻击。
  2. 功能优化与性能提升:新版本的客户端通常会带来性能上的改进,例如同步区块速度的提升、交易处理的优化、内存使用的减少等,这些优化能够提升用户体验,使客户端运行更加流畅高效。
  3. 新特性支持:比特币协议本身也在不断演进,虽然协议升级相对谨慎,但客户端可能会支持新的交易类型、脚本功能或网络协议,以适应未来比特币网络的发展和应用场景的拓展。
  4. 网络兼容性:随着比特币网络的持续发展,旧版本的客户端可能会在兼容性上出现问题,例如无法正确处理新区块中的特定交易类型或无法连接到最新的网络节点,升级客户端可以确保用户节点能够正常参与到整个比特币网络的共识与数据同步中。
  5. Bug修复:软件开发过程中难免存在一些未发现的缺陷(Bug),升级版本通常会修复这些已知的问题,提高客户端的稳定性和可靠性,避免因程序错误导致的意外情况。

BTC客户端升级的主要内容可能包括?

一次典型的BTC客户端升级,可能会包含以下一个或多个方面的内容:

  • 协议更新:对比特币网络共识规则的微小调整或补充(这类重大协议升级通常需要社区广泛讨论并激活,客户端升级是支持新规则的前提)。
  • 随机配图